A train trip from Halifax to Worcester Foregate Street takes about 4hrs 7 mins on average, covering roughly 106 miles (171 kilometres). With around 18 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£31.60,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

The travel time between Halifax and Worcester Foregate Street by train varies depending on the type of train and the route, but the average journey time is 4hrs 7 mins & the fastest journey takes 3hrs 48 mins.
The fastest journey time by train from Halifax to Worcester Foregate Street is 3hrs 48 mins.
Train ticket prices from Halifax to Worcester Foregate Street can start from as little as £31.60 when you book in advance. The cost of tickets can vary depending on the time of day, route and class you book and are usually more expensive if you book on the day.
The departure and arrival times for trains between Halifax and Worcester Foregate Street vary depending on the day of the week and the type of train. Generally, there are around 18 departures and arrivals throughout the day. The first departure is 05:45, and the last train of the day leaves at 00:15.

Halifax Train Station boasts a variety of amenities to ensure a comfortable travel experience. The station is equipped with a ticket office open from Monday through Saturday from early morning at 06:30 until 19:00, though it's worth noting the office doesn't open on Sundays. Alternatively, ticket machines are available and ready to dispense your pre-purchased tickets using cash or card, complete with accessible options for those with mobility needs.
Accessibility isn't just an afterthought at this station. With step-free access throughout, scooter-friendly paths, and lift access to platforms, Halifax station is equipped to ensure everyone can get to where they need to be with ease. While waiting for your train, enjoy some refreshments at the Cafe Express Shop, conveniently located next to the booking office.
For those in need of onward travel options, a taxi rank is located at the entrance to the station, or you can hop on a local bus with various services available. Though the station lacks specific cycle hire facilities, there are ample bicycle storage spaces, featuring 19 spots divided between lockers and stands, perfect for those cycling into town.
Halifax Train Station is well-connected, offering comprehensive transport links for further exploration. Rail replacement services are easily accessible from the bus stops on Horton Street, just a short 200 yards from the station. For those preferring a cab ride, taxis are readily available just by the station entrance, a convenient choice for quick local trips or for those with heavy luggage.
The bus services have you covered with Busline at 0871 200 2233 offering a wide array of routes for you to choose from. For information regarding underground or metro services, WYPTE can be reached at 0113 245 7676. Worcester Foregate Street station is well-equipped to cater to the needs of every traveler. The ticket office is open from 6:10 AM to 7: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, while the doors open slightly later on Sundays, from 9:00 AM to 4:45 PM. Ticket machines are available for those who prefer a quick, self-service option, and these are accessible for all passengers. Whether you bought your tickets online or are purchasing them on the spot, you'll find the process straightforward.
The station ensures accessibility is prioritized, featuring step-free access to all platforms, making life easier for those with reduced mobility. Assistance can be arranged for passengers needing additional support, and help is readily available during operating hours. Waiting rooms, accessible toilets, and seating areas make waiting for your train comfortable and stress-free.
Safety is also a top concern at the station, with CCTV coverage to provide peace of mind for all travelers. Additionally, while the station doesn't offer luggage storage, it does have a secure and supportive environment for visitors.
